Foxy Bingo's Mullet Salon

What?: Foxy Bingo is hosting a free, pop-up ‘mullet only’ salon

Where?: 15 Bridge Street, Newcastle Upon Tyne

When?: 4th and 5th March 2023

How to get a haircut?: Walk-in, over 18’s only

Are you ready to get your mullet on? Foxy Bingo is taking the party to the next level with Dirty Gertie’s Mullet Salon – the world’s first ever ‘mullet-only’ salon!

You heard it right – no more boring bobs or basic bangs, it’s time to let your hair down and embrace the mullet life! And the best part? It’s all for FREE!

Join Geordie Queen Vicky Pattison in the heart of Newcastle on March 4-5 for a weekend of mullet madness. Whether you want to rock a classic 80s mullet or try out the trendy ‘shullet’, the Mullet Menu has got you covered. And if that’s not enough, the resident manicurist is offering complimentary foxylicious nails while you get your hair chopped and styled.

Bingo Paradise’s Take:

It’s fantastic to see Foxy Bingo engaging in what is arguably the most creative marketing idea we’ve seen in the bingo industry in some time.

The pop-up salon brings to life the salon from the ‘Get Your Fox On’ campaign that has been running on TV, radio and online since November 2022 – clearly, this is all the result of a lot of careful planning.

We suspect putting this together will cost a pretty penny and it’ll be interesting to see how much publicity they get and what they do to maximize the impact! We expect to that end, they’ll probably enlist the help of influencers from near and far.
